Jeff Johnson

Jeff Johnson is The Executive Director of Truth is Power. He has served as the national youth director for The NAACP, Vice President of Russell Simmons’ Hip-Hop Summit Action Network and Deputy Director for People For the American Way. An active journalist, he’s the host and producer of BET’s Cousin Jeff Chronicles, co-host of BET’s “Meet the Faith” and provides commentary on NPR’s News and Notes. His commitment to fostering broad-based communication about issues related to race, politics, and popular culture have led him to give hundreds of keynote lectures at the nation’s leading colleges and universities. An ordained AME minister, Johnson is also a frequent guest speaker in pulpits and at community centers across the country. He’s the co-editor of the new book Let’s Get Free: Strategies for Organizing the Hip-Hop Voting Bloc (Third World Press, 2008). www.truthispower.net
